DECISION & ORDER ON MOTION

Motion by May Department Stores Company, in effect, to hold in abeyance an appeal and cross appeal from an order of the Supreme Court, Queens County, dated January 22, 2009, and an appeal from an order of the same court dated April 7, 2009, pending judicial approval of a settlement between the parties, or to enlarge the time to perfect the appeal.

Upon the papers filed in support of the motion and no papers having been filed in opposition or in relation thereto, it is

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is, in effect, to hold in abeyance the appeal and cross appeal from the order dated January 22, 2009 (Appellate Division Docket No. 2009-02188), is denied; and it is further,

ORDERED that the branch of the motion which is to enlarge the time to perfect the appeal and cross appeal from the order dated January 22, 2009 (Appellate Division Docket No. 2009-02188), is granted, May Department Stores Company's time to perfect the appeal is enlarged until May 24, 2010, and the joint record on appeal (see 22 NYCRR 670.8[c][1]) and the May Department Stores Company's brief must be served and filed on or before that date; and it is further,

ORDERED that no further enlargement of time shall be granted; and it is further,

ORDERED that Ben Wilder shall serve and file an answering brief, including points of argument on the cross appeal, in accordance with the rules of the court (see 22 NYCRR 670.8[c][3]); and it is further,

ORDERED that the motion is denied as academic with respect to the appeal from the order dated April 7, 2009 (Appellate Division Docket No. 2009-04729), as that appeal was dismissed by decision and order on motion dated February 19, 2010.
